ReactJS中的if函数是一种条件渲染的方式,用于根据特定条件来决定是否渲染特定的组件或元素。在React中,if函数通常使用三元表达式或逻辑与运算符来实现。
使用三元表达式的if函数示例:
{condition ? <ComponentA /> : <ComponentB />}
上述代码中,如果条件condition
为真,则渲染ComponentA
组件,否则渲染ComponentB
组件。
使用逻辑与运算符的if函数示例:
{condition && <ComponentA />}
上述代码中,如果条件condition
为真,则渲染ComponentA
组件,否则不渲染任何内容。
if函数的使用方法可以根据具体的业务需求和条件进行灵活调整。它在React开发中非常常见,可以用于根据用户登录状态、权限、数据加载状态等动态展示不同的内容。
ReactJS官方文档中关于条件渲染的更多信息可以参考:Conditional Rendering
腾讯云相关产品和产品介绍链接地址:
请注意,以上仅为腾讯云相关产品的示例,其他云计算品牌商也提供类似的产品和服务。
领取专属 10元无门槛券
手把手带您无忧上云